Location is Everything

First things first: pinpoint the ideal spot. Observe where the sun casts its glow and where the shadows provide relief. Maybe it’s that corner with the best sunset view or a nook shielded from the wind.

Understanding your space’s natural attributes lets you craft an alfresco area that’s comfortable all year round. It’s not just about aesthetics; it’s about harmonising with the environment.

Furniture that Invites You In

Think beyond standard outdoor chairs. Envision plush seating that beckons you to sit and stay awhile. Materials matter—opt for pieces that withstand the elements without compromising on style.

  • Outdoor Sofas and Sectionals: Create a cosy lounge area with weather-resistant cushions and fabrics.
  • Hanging Chairs or Hammocks: Add a playful touch that encourages relaxation and leisurely afternoons.
  • Dining Sets with Character: Choose tables and chairs that make alfresco dining an experience, not just a meal.
  • Multi-Functional Ottomans: Use them as extra seating, footrests, or even side tables when needed.
  • Chic Chaise Lounges: Perfect for sunbathing or enjoying a good book under the open sky.
  • Accent Pieces: Think outdoor rugs, throw pillows, and blankets to add texture and color.

Set the Mood with Lighting

As daylight fades, the right lighting transforms your space into something enchanting. String lights add whimsy, while lanterns evoke a cosy ambiance.

Layer your lighting for versatility. Combine task lighting for functional areas with softer accents to highlight features like plants or artwork. The goal is to create a mood that suits any evening.

Greenery Brings It to Life

Plants are more than decoration; they’re the heartbeat of your alfresco area. Choose flora that thrives in your climate and complements your aesthetic.

Incorporate vertical gardens or potted plants to add depth and interest. The right greenery can make your outdoor space feel like a secluded retreat.

Functional and Flexible Design

Your alfresco space should adapt to your needs. 

Consider modular furniture that can be rearranged for different occasions, from intimate dinners to lively gatherings. Incorporate smart storage solutions or multi-purpose pieces like a bench that doubles as a cooler.
